"Remote operation for safe work" Non-destructive testing system 'NND' using ultrasound.
A system that uses ultrasonic technology to verify the quality of rebar insertion work after construction is completed.
The non-destructive measurement system using ultrasound, NND, is a system promoted by the Rebar Insertion Non-Destructive Investigation Research Group (TESHICK). Co., Ltd., where I serve as the secretariat. 【Features of NND】 ■ Equipped with a noise filter that reduces the scattering of ultrasound caused by the unique screw-shaped characteristics of rebar insertion reinforcement materials. ■ The combination of newly developed sensors and two types of noise filters allows for wide compatibility with various embedded reinforcement materials. ■ Features a user-friendly display specifically designed for rebar insertion work. ■ Measurements can be safely conducted in unstable areas through remote operation. ■ Capable of measuring rebar insertion reinforcement materials with a diameter of 19 mm or more and a length of approximately 5.0 m. ■ Gyro sensor Now capable of measuring the installation angle of reinforcement materials. Can be easily fixed with a powerful magnet.
